Mobilink’s Death is Near Now, Zong Showed Highest Growth!
Pakistan Telecommunication Authority(PTA) has released a new chart showing the total number of subscribers different telecommunication companies had during the month of July 2008 and then during the month of August 2008. The following table quotes those statistics exactly:-

It’s not shocking to see Mobilink losing a significant number of subscribers in just one month. The services and packages offered by Mobilink don’t attract the attention of many people specially teenagers. On the other hand, Zong acquired 357,034 customers in just one month thus showing the highest growth among telecommunication companies between the month of July 2008 and August 2008. It’s also interesting to see Telenor losing around 13 thousand subscribers. On the other hand, Ufone showed second highest growth with 232,437 more customers and Warid scored third growth wise with an increase of 170,260 customers in its lists.
Zong Voice Message Service
Zong has just launched voice message service named Kehdo SMS. Instead of typing a message, now you just need to record a voice message and it will be delivered to the recipient. The package will cost more but will definitely gives you the ability to tell other person whatever you can say within a minute. So, save your hands from tiring by using them all the day long writing text messages.
The service is automatically enabled on all Zong numbers free of charge. You will be only charged when you send a voice message. To send Kehdo SMS, press * then enter recipient mobile number and dial it. Once you have recorded the voice message and sent it, the receiver will get a confirmation SMS. A single message can be up to 60 seconds (1 minute). You may listen to new Kehdo SMS by dialing *0* and to old Kehdo SMS by dialing *1*. All new and old messages remains stored for 48 hours.
You can send Kehdo SMS to all Zong numbers, other operators subscribers if they have the facility to receive voice messages and to a number of International destinations including Canada, Finland, France, Germany, India, Italy, Mexico, Poland, Spain, Sweden, Switzerland, UK, USA, Brazil, Chile, China, Czech Republic, Egypt, UAE, Argentina, South Africa and Turkey.

Zong offers 20,000 SMS for just Rs.149
Now say hi, hello, cya and bye with Zong’s latest SMS Package. Zong offers you 20,000 SMS for every 15 days subscription. So, the package almost offers you unlimited messages every 15 days for a normal user.
The package will charge you a one time subscription of Rs.149 (exclusive of tax) and the subscription will be valid for 15 days. If you re-subscribe to the service again before the previous service has expired, your previous service message will be brought forward and will be added to 20,000 SMS count of your latest subscription.
This package is only useful for you if you really send more than 10,000 SMS every 15 days because Telenor offers you 5,000 SMS for 15 days at just Rs.70 and even if you use this subscription twice in 15 days it will cost you just Rs.140 which is still cheaper than this Rs.149 service. So, if you are so much addicted to SMS that you send 10,000+ SMS every 15 days then go for Zong or otherwise stick to Telenor.
Activation
Send ‘sub’ in an SMS to 701.
Charges
One time 15 days subscription charge of Rs.149 (exclusive of tax).
